How Our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When water damage strikes, every minute counts. That’s why our team springs into action with a rapid response plan that gets you back to business in no time. Here’s what you can expect from our process:
Step 1: Initial Assessment and Containment
Our team arrives within 60 minutes of your call and assesses the damage to find out the best course of action. We’ll cont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use our state-of-the-art equipment to extract as much water as possible from your kitchen, and then dry out the area using specialized drying techniques.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 3: Sanitation and Disinfection
Our team will sanitize and disinfect all surfaces and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ment for your customers and staff.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the damage is assessed, our team will work with you to repair or replace any damaged equipment, flooring, or walls.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certificate of Completion
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all work is complete and meets our high standards. We’ll provide you with a certificate of completion and a satisfaction guarantee.

Warning Signs You Need Restaurant Water Damage Restoration
Water damage can sneak up on you, but ignoring the war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common signs that show you need our restaurant water damage restoration services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your kitchen or dining area can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us today to schedule an inspection.
Water Stains or Warping on Floors or Walls
Water damage can cause unsightly stains or warping on your floors or walls. Our team can help you repair or replace damaged areas.
Discoloration or Rust on Equipment
Water damage can cause discoloration or rust on your equipment, which can lead to costly repairs or even replacement. Don’t wait, call us today!
Unexplained Increases in Utility Bills
Water damage can cause your utility bills to skyrocket due to increased water consumption or equipment usage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and fix it.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Mold or mildew growth can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you sanitize and disinfect your kitchen and dining area to ensure a safe and healthy environment for your customers and staff.
Leaks or Water Damage Under Appliances or Fixtures
Leaks or water damage under appliances or fixtures can be a sign of a more serious issue.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and fix it.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ost In Aubrey, TX
The cost of restaurant water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Aubrey,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ment usage |
| Sanitation and Disinfection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used |
| Final Inspection and Certificate of Completion |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of restoration process |
| Emergency Response and Containment | $200 – $1,000 | Time of day, severity of damage, equipment usage |
| Insurance Claims Help | $100 – $500 | Complexity of claims process, number of claims |
